Using Your Phone Making Calls From the Handset 1) Remove the handset from the charging cradle. 2) Press talk/flash. 3) Listen for the dial tone. 4) Dial the number. OR 1) Remove the handset from the charging cradle. 2) Dial the number. If you need the phone to pause before dialing more digits (for example, to enter an access code or extension), press the center of the joystick, and select Pause Entry from the list. P appears in the display, which represents a 2-second pause. 4) Press talk/flash. U s i n g Yo u r P h o n e www.uniden.com Using Your Phone [ 3 6 ]
